PyCharm 2024.1 ヘルプ

変更リストへの Perforce ジョブのアタッチとデタッチ

Perforce と PyCharm の統合により、Perforce ジョブ(英語)を変更リストにアタッチおよびデタッチするためのユーザーインターフェースが提供されます。

統合は Perforce ジョブの作成をサポートしていないことに注意してください。

Perforce ジョブの操作にアクセスするには、設定ダイアログの Perforce ページで Perforce のジョブサポートを有効にするチェックボックスを選択します。

このトピックでは、以下の方法を学習します。

  • 変更リストにジョブを添付する:

  • 次のコマンドを使用して、変更リストに追加するジョブを探します。

    • 多数の検索基準を指定して、検索手順を柔軟に構成できる標準の検索機能。

    • 見つかったジョブを自動的に変更リストにリンクさせることができるクイック検索機能。

  • 変更リストからジョブを切り離します。

作業のどの段階でも作業を見つけてリンクするには

  1. コミットツールウィンドウ Alt+0 を開きます。

  2. ジョブをリンクする変更リストを選択します。

  3. 変更リストのコンテキストメニューから、関連ジョブの編集を選択します。

  4. 目的のジョブを見つけます。次のいずれかを実行します。

  5. 見つかったジョブの詳細を表示し、OK をクリックします。

コミット中にジョブを見つけてリンクするには

  1. 変更ビューで、ジョブをリンクする変更リストを選択し、変更のコミットダイアログを開きます。

  2. ジョブ領域のコントロールを使用して目的のジョブを見つけます。次のいずれかを実行します。

  3. 見つかったジョブの詳細を表示し、コミット手順を続行します。

標準の検索機能を使用してジョブを検索するには

  1. 開くダイアログまたは変更のコミットダイアログのジョブ領域で、findPerforceJob.png ボタンをクリックします。

    現在どのダイアログにいるのかは、コミット中または他の作業段階でジョブをリンクしているかどうかによって異なります。

  2. 開いたダイアログで、目的の検索パラメーターを指定します。

  3. 検索ボタンをクリックします。指定した条件に一致するジョブが検索結果リストに表示されます。ジョブの詳細を表示するには、リストでそのジョブを選択します。

  4. 目的のジョブを選択し、OK をクリックします。ダイアログが閉じて、検索を開始したダイアログに戻ります。

    • 変更のコミットダイアログ(コミット中にジョブをリンクしている場合)。

    • 作業の他の段階でジョブをリンクしている場合は、変更リストにリンクされたジョブを編集するダイアログ。

1 つのジョブをすばやく見つけてリンクするには

  1. 変更リストにリンクされたジョブを編集するダイアログを開くか、変更のコミットダイアログのジョブ領域に切り替えます。

    使用されるダイアログは、コミット中または他の作業段階でジョブをリンクしているかどうかによって異なります。

  2. フィールドに、希望するジョブ名の検索パターンを入力し、 ボタンをクリックします。ジョブが検出され、現在の変更リストに自動的にリンクされます。

    指定されたパターンに一致するジョブが見つからない場合は、対応する情報メッセージが表示されます。

変更リストからジョブを切り離すには

  • 変更リストにリンクされたジョブを編集するダイアログまたは変更のコミットダイアログのジョブ領域で、目的のジョブを選択し、 ボタンをクリックします。

    使用するダイアログは、コミット中または他の作業段階でジョブをデタッチするかどうかによって異なります。

関連ページ:

設定

このダイアログを使用して、PyCharm 設定(グローバルとプロジェクト固有のものの両方)を変更します。ダイアログの左上部分にある検索フィールドを使用して、目的のオプションを見つけます。あるいは、検索フィールドにあるカテゴリ (設定のグループ) の階層リストを使用して設定を参照することもできます。IDE 設定を変更した後、OK をクリックして変更を適用してダイアログを閉じるか、適用をクリックしてダイアログを開いたままにします。キャンセルをクリックして変更を破棄し、ダイアログを閉じます。最終更新日:...

Perforce

このページを使用して、プロジェクトの Perforce 管理下にあるディレクトリに適用されるバージョン管理設定を指定します Perforce はオンラインオンラインモードで Perforce を操作するには、このチェックボックスを選択します。Perforce を使用できない場合はオフラインモードに自動的に切り替えるこのチェックボックスを選択すると、Perforce が使用できなくなった直後に PyCharm が自動的にオフラインになり、対応するメッセージが表示されます。P4CONFIG またはデフ...

Perforce プロジェクトのステータスを確認する

PyCharm と Perforce との統合により、リポジトリに関連する現在のファイルステータスが示されるだけでなく、プロジェクトファイルのステータスの累積ビューが提供されます。プロジェクトファイルの現在の状態とリポジトリの違いを表示する必要なプロジェクトを開きます。メインメニューで、に移動します。コミットツールウィンドウを開きます。各ファイルのステータスは、ファイルへのパスが表示される色で示されます。プロジェクトファイルのステータスをリフレッシュする PyCharm は、Perforce の...